Bethiah Hayward 1715–1778 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 23 Sep 1715

Birth Location: Bridgewater, Plymouth, Massachusetts

Death Date: 28 Aug 1778

Death Location: Bridgewater, Plymouth, Massachusetts

Father:

Mother:

Spouse(s): Robert Latham

Children(s): Lucy Harris

The story of Bethiah Hayward began in 1715 in Bridgewater, Plymouth, Massachusetts. Bethiah Hayward married Arthur Harris, Robert Latham, and had children including Lucy Harris. Bethiah Hayward passed away in 1778 in Bridgewater, Plymouth, Massachusetts.
